#495ba9 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#495ba9 is composed of 28.6% red, 35.7%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.8%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 228.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.7% and a lightness of 47.5%. #495ba9 color hex could be obtained by blending #92b6ff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#495ba9 color description : Dark mo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#495ba9 has RGB values of R:73, G:91,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 4807593.
